The DIVINE Attribute icon

DIVINE (かみ Kami "God") is an Attribute in Yu-Gi-Oh!.

In the OCG/TCG, the DIVINE Attribute is exclusive to the Egyptian Gods, making it by far the least common Attribute. While illegal versions of the Egyptian Gods were printed early in the game's history, this Attribute was not officially part of the game until the release of the legal version of "Obelisk the Tormentor" in the OCG in 2008 and in the TCG in 2009.

DIVINE monsters also have two exclusive Types. All but one DIVINE monster has the Divine-Beast Type; the OCG-only "Holactie the Creator of Light" has the unique Creator God Type.

The DIVINE Attribute's exclusivity gives it some niche use cases. For example, it is relatively hard for the opponent to use it with "Super Polymerization", and it is the only Attribute unaffected by "Clear World".

Appearances in media[edit]

👁 Image
"Odin", "Thor", and "Loki"

In the anime and manga, some monsters other than the Egyptian Gods are also DIVINE: the Wicked Gods in the Yu-Gi-Oh! R manga, the Sacred Beasts in the Yu-Gi-Oh! GX anime (except "Chaos Phantasm Armityle"), and the Nordic Gods in the Yu-Gi-Oh! 5D's anime.

In the anime and manga, DIVINE monsters are called "God cards" (かみのカード Kami no kādo), though this term is not used for the Sacred Beasts.

Yu-Gi-Oh! BAM[edit]

In Yu-Gi-Oh! BAM, the DIVINE Attribute is used by the Sacred Beasts: "Raviel, Lord of Phantasms", "Uria, Lord of Searing Flames", and "Hamon, Lord of Striking Thunder". DIVINE cards have their own black and gold frame and only one DIVINE card can be included in a Deck.[1]

Trivia[edit]

  • The DIVINE Attribute is rarely visible in other media.
    • In the Japanese anime, the Egyptian God cards do not have visible Attributes. The English dub adds the DIVINE Attribute.
    • In the manga, cards do not have visible Attributes in general. The Wicked God cards are identified as god cards through dialogue and the fact that "The Wicked Dreadroot" allowed "The Selection" to negate the Special Summon of "The Sun Dragon Ra", proving that they are the same Type (and presumably Attribute).
    • In both the Japanese and English anime, the Sacred Beasts do not have visible Attributes. The source that they are DIVINE Divine-Beast is the anime card database of the Yu-Gi-Oh! website.
    • The Nordic God cards have their DIVINE Attribute fully visible in the Japanese anime. The English dub instead uses their TCG Attributes.
  • The DIVINE Attribute has the same background as the LIGHT Attribute.
